Best International/Global Studies Schools in North Carolina

North Carolina has 5 colleges offering International/Global Studies programs tracked by the College Scorecard, producing 224 recent graduates. Graduates in North Carolina earn $28,161 on average within two years — 13% below the national average of $32,516. Lower cost of living or industry mix may explain the gap.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the best school for International/Global Studies in North Carolina?
University of North Carolina Wilmington ranks #1 for International/Global Studies in North Carolina with median graduate earnings of $33,993 within two years of graduation. There are 5 schools offering International/Global Studies programs in the state.
How much do International/Global Studies graduates earn in North Carolina?
International/Global Studies graduates in North Carolina earn an average of $28,161 within two years of graduation. This is 13% below the national average of $32,516 for this major.
What is the hardest International/Global Studies school to get into in North Carolina?
North Carolina State University at Raleigh is the most selective International/Global Studies program in North Carolina with an acceptance rate of 39.9%. The average acceptance rate across International/Global Studies programs in the state is 73.9%.
